Output 1342f9992038ec404d321fa277326321b5421e53d7d250198ae4d83a2670d79e: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ff9b672f9a2c54fa7a7cd2717510c9163c1678 OP_EQUAL
address
3H6befERnYMrATf1tnF9Wssr3s2aGWW9tM
transaction
1342f9992038ec404d321fa277326321b5421e53d7d250198ae4d83a2670d79e
confirmations
362970
spent
true